#c58386 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c58386 is composed of 77.3% red, 51.4%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.5% magenta, 32%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 64.3%. #c58386 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b070d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#c58386 color description : Slightly desaturated red.

#c58386 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c58386 has RGB values of R:197, G:131,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.32,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12944262.

Shades and Tints of #c58386

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0505 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c58386

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a99f9f is the less saturated color, while #fd4b53 is the most saturated one.
